Abstract

The utility model discloses a printed cloth winding device which comprises a table top, wherein sliding grooves are formed in the two sides of the top of the table top, sliding blocks are movably clamped in the inner cavities of the sliding grooves, the tops of the sliding blocks are fixedly connected with limiting blocks, and vertical plates are fixedly connected to the tops of the limiting blocks. The air draft device works through the air draft machine body, dust can be sucked through the dust suction head, the lint can directly enter the inner cavity of the filter box body through the dust suction pipeline, meanwhile, the lint can be filtered through the filter screen plate, the angle of the dust suction head can be adjusted through the arrangement of the adjusting shaft seat, random drifting of the lint generated in the winding process is effectively prevented, and meanwhile, the problems that certain lint is generated when the cloth is wound by the conventional winding device, the lint cannot be effectively collected, the lint floats in the air, workers can inhale the lint, and the body health is affected are solved.

Calico material coiling mechanism
Technical Field
The utility model relates to the technical field of winding devices, in particular to a printed calico material winding device.
Background
The cloth is the commonly used material in ornamental material, including chemical fibre carpet, non-woven wallhanging, linen, nylon cloth, colored adhesive tape, various cloth such as flannel, the cloth has played considerable effect in decorating the display, often is the main strength that can not neglect in the whole sales space, and a large amount of application cloth carries out wall facing, cuts off and background processing, can form good commercial space show style equally, can divide into from weaving the mode: the shuttle weaving cloth and the knitted cloth can be divided into two categories from the processing technology: grey cloth, bleached cloth, dyed cloth, printed cloth, colored woven cloth, mixed technical cloth (such as printing on the colored woven cloth, composite cloth, flocked cloth and leather-like felt cloth) and the like, and can be divided by the following raw materials: cotton, chemical fabric, linen, wool fabric, silk, blended fabric and so on, after carrying out processing production to printed cloth at present, need use the coiling mechanism to carry out the rolling to it, but current coiling mechanism when carrying out the rolling to the cloth, can produce certain batting, and can not effectually collect the batting, lead to drifting away in the air, can lead to the staff to inhale, influence healthy.
SUMMERY OF THE UTILITY MODEL
The utility model aims to provide a printed cloth winding device, which has the advantages of absorbing and removing flocks generated during winding and preventing the flocks from floating in the air, and solves the problems that the flocks can generate a certain amount when the conventional winding device winds cloth, and the flocks cannot be effectively collected, so that the flocks float in the air, and workers can inhale the flocks to influence the body health.
In order to achieve the purpose, the utility model provides the following technical scheme: the utility model provides a calico material coiling mechanism, includes the mesa, the spout has all been seted up to the both sides at mesa top, the inner chamber activity card of spout is equipped with the slider, the top fixedly connected with stopper of slider, the top fixedly connected with riser of stopper, equal fixed mounting all around of mesa bottom has the supporting leg, the inboard fixed mounting of supporting leg has the diaphragm, the top fixed mounting of diaphragm has the filtration box, the left side fixed mounting of filtration box inner chamber has the convulsions organism, the positive fixed mounting at mesa top has the regulation axle bed, the top swing joint of adjusting the axle bed has the dust absorption head, the center department of riser one side runs through and installs movable roller, the left side fixedly connected with fixed block of activity roller, the equal movable sleeve in both sides on activity roller surface is equipped with movable expansion plate.
Preferably, the bottom of the dust collection head is fixedly connected with a dust collection pipeline, and the bottom of the dust collection pipeline is connected with the top of the filtering box body.
Preferably, the right side of activity roller and the outside fixed mounting that is located the riser have the rotation motor, the inner chamber activity card of activity roller is equipped with the gag lever post.
Preferably, the top and the bottom of the front surface of the movable expansion plate are fixedly provided with drawing rods, and the front surface of the filtering box body is rotatably provided with a side opening door.
Preferably, the top and the bottom of the inner side of the vertical plate are fixedly provided with return springs, and the top and the bottom of each return spring are fixedly provided with telescopic rods.
Preferably, the top and the bottom of the inner cavity of the filtering box body are both fixedly provided with a track, and the inner side of the track is movably clamped with a filtering screen plate.
Compared with the prior art, the utility model has the following beneficial effects:
1. the air draft device works through the air draft machine body, dust can be sucked through the dust suction head, the lint can directly enter the inner cavity of the filter box body through the dust suction pipeline, meanwhile, the lint can be filtered through the filter screen plate, the angle of the dust suction head can be adjusted through the arrangement of the adjusting shaft seat, the lint generated in the winding process can be effectively prevented from floating at will, dust attached to the surface of cloth in production can be sucked, and meanwhile, the problems that when the cloth is wound by an existing winding device, certain lint can be generated, the lint cannot be effectively collected, the lint floats in the air, workers can suck the lint, and the body health is affected are solved.
2. According to the utility model, the length can be adjusted through the arrangement of the movable roller and the limiting rod, when the cloth with different sizes is rolled, the movable expansion plate can be automatically driven inwards by the reset spring to move, the movable expansion plate can limit the cloth, and the length of the cloth can be automatically adjusted.

Referring to fig. 1-3, a printed cloth winding device comprises a table top 1, sliding grooves 23 are respectively formed on two sides of the top of the table top 1, a sliding block 2 is movably clamped in an inner cavity of each sliding groove 23, a limiting block 14 is fixedly connected to the top of each sliding block 2, a vertical plate 3 is fixedly connected to the top of each limiting block 14, return springs 4 are fixedly mounted at the top and the bottom of the inner side of each vertical plate 3, telescopic rods 6 are fixedly mounted at the top and the bottom of each return spring 4, supporting legs 17 are fixedly mounted on the periphery of the bottom of the table top 1, transverse plates 19 are fixedly mounted on the inner sides of the supporting legs 17, a filter box body 18 is fixedly mounted at the top of each transverse plate 19, rails 22 are fixedly mounted at the top and the bottom of the inner cavity of the filter box body 18, a filter screen plate 21 is movably clamped on the inner sides of the rails 22, an air exhauster body 20 is fixedly mounted at the left side of the inner cavity of the filter box body 18, and an adjusting shaft seat 13 is fixedly mounted at the front side of the top of the table top 1, the top of the adjusting shaft seat 13 is movably connected with a dust collection head 8, the bottom of the dust collection head 8 is fixedly connected with a dust collection pipeline 15, the bottom of the dust collection pipeline 15 is connected with the top of a filter box 18, a movable roller 10 is installed at the center of one side of a vertical plate 3 in a penetrating manner, a rotating motor 12 is fixedly installed on the right side of the movable roller 10 and positioned outside the vertical plate 3, a limiting rod 9 is movably clamped in an inner cavity of the movable roller 10, the length can be adjusted through the arrangement of the movable roller 10 and the limiting rod 9, when different sizes of cloth are rolled, the movable expansion plate 7 can be automatically driven inwards by a reset spring 4 to move, the movable expansion plate 7 can play a limiting role on the cloth and can be automatically adjusted through the length of the cloth, a fixed block 5 is fixedly connected to the left side of the movable roller 10, and the movable expansion plates 7 are movably sleeved on two sides of the surface of the movable roller 10, the positive top of activity expansion plate 7 has the pole 11 of taking out with the equal fixed mounting in bottom, the front of filtering box 18 is rotated and is installed side door 16, work through convulsions organism 20, can carry out the dust absorption through dust absorption head 8, and the batting can directly enter into the inner chamber of filtering box 18 through dust absorption pipeline 15, simultaneously can filter the batting through filter plate 21, and the setting through regulating spindle seat 13 can be adjusted the angle of dust absorption head 8, the effectual batting that prevents to produce at the rolling in-process is waved at will, and can inhale when producing the adnexed dust in cloth surface, the current rolling device of having solved simultaneously is when rolling the cloth, can produce certain batting, and can not effectually collect the batting, lead to waveing in the air, can lead to the staff to inhale, influence the healthy problem.

During the use, drive movable roller 10 through rotating motor 12 and rotate, can carry out the rolling to the cloth, when carrying out the rolling to unidimensional cloth, can inwards drive the activity of activity expansion plate 7 by oneself through reset spring 4, activity expansion plate 7 can play spacing effect to the cloth, and can adjust by oneself through the length of cloth, and in the rolling, convulsions organism 20 can carry out work, carry out the dust absorption through dust absorption head 8, can effectually absorb the attached dust in production cloth surface, and can adjust the angle of dust absorption head 8 through the setting of regulating spindle seat 13, and the batting can directly enter into the inner chamber that filters box 18 through dust absorption pipeline 15, can filter the batting through filtering screen 21 simultaneously.
